All,
Thanks for all the constructive and supporting comments. With this being my first ribbon, I was really jazzed when the scores started to pour in! Let the addiction begin! I wasn't going to submit to this challenge given my low interest in self portraitures, but I thought of this at the last minute. I purposefully introduced some blur and over saturation - if I had a better subject, I would do things a little differently. To answer some questions, the bulb is resting directly on a computer display containing the portrait - pretty simple. Thanks again,
Jerry
